Goligoski, Eakin, and Eaves Lift Stars Over Hurricanes 5-3

Alex Goligoski, Cody Eakin and Patrick Eaves each had a goal and an assist, sparking the Dallas Stars to a 5-3 victory over the Carolina Hurricanes on Thursday night.

Kari Lehtonen needed to make only 16 saves to earn the victory in his 500th NHL game. Curtis McKenzie and Jason Demers also scored for Dallas, which led 3-1 after the first period.

Victor Rask had a goal and two assists to lead Carolina, and Andrej Nestrasil added a goal and an assist. Chris Terry had the other goal, Brett Bellemore had two assists, and Anton Khudobin stopped 27 shots in the loss.

The Stars have won of their last four visits to Carolina. The Hurricanes won the other meeting between the teams this season, Nov. 18 at Dallas.

That marked Carolina's first road win over the Stars since 1996.
